Electrifying the Marine Landscape: Axopar's Latest Offerings

Boat enthusiasts prepare for a wave of change as Axopar unveils its groundbreaking electric boat range - the AX/E 22 and AX/E 25.

Axopar has made a splash in the boating world by announcing its venture into the realm of electric boats, ushering in the AX/E 22 and AX/E 25 under its unique AX/E branding.

The AX/E 25, boasting a top speed conveniently exceeding 50 knots, is equipped with the robust Evoy Storm electric outboard. The AX/E 22, on the other hand, showcases an Evoy Breeze motor, with a nominal power of 120hp (90kW) and a peak output of 183hp (137kW) [1][2].

Equipped with a 63kWh lithium battery pack, the AX/E 22 promises a quoted range of 50 nautical miles at lower speeds, albeit offering a shorter range when operating at full tilt. In contrast, the AX/E 25's 126kWh battery pack enables a quoted range of 60 nautical miles at lower speeds [1].

"We actively embrace the evolution of electrification, and our partnership with Evoy puts us on the front lines of this transformation," said Jan-Erik Viitala, one of Axopar's founding partners, expressing his commitment to the green future of the marine industry [1].

These electric Axopar boats made their debut at the Cannes Yachting Festival in September, with deliveries of production boats anticipated to commence in early 2025.
